Academics & Admissions

Is It Hard to Get Into Yeshiva of Machzikai Hadas? Acceptance Rate & Requirements

As a private institution in Brooklyn, New York, Yeshiva of Machzikai Hadas admits most of the students who apply; the acceptance rate is roughly 70%. The graduation rate is roughly 73%.

Cost & Financial Aid

How Much Does It Cost to Attend Yeshiva of Machzikai Hadas? Tuition, Net Price & Aid

Published tuition at Yeshiva of Machzikai Hadas is $10,800, but few families pay that. The number to watch is net price, what students actually pay each year after federal grants and institutional scholarships. Here it averages about $22,870. Students from families earning under $30,000 typically pay closer to $22,890 after need-based grants.
